History 341 - The Late Middle Ages and Renaissance

An examination of life just before and during what is generally held to have been one of the greatest social, cultural, and intellectual events in Western history - the Italian Renaissance. Special attention is given to late medieval society and the Black Plague, as well as to the social and economic conditions that gave rise to the Italian Renaissance. The latter part of the course focuses on the culture of the Renaissance and its export to Northern Europe and on the impact of the Renaissance on European history. (3/0/3) T. SCHMITZ
